Quebec and England win most of the titles in the States

The Quebec contingent was a force at the Massachusetts Racket Masters on April 27-28. Men’s elite saw a total domination from Patrick Laplante from Granby, Qc while second place went to Alan Fitzsimmons from the U.S.

In the women’s, the final featured a battle between Katrin Madre from Chicago and Line Bellerose from Montreal, Quebec. Katrin won table tennis and squash to end up with the win, A second win in a row for this top athlete.

Men’s B was a Quebec battle between Joey Genest and Racketlon Canada president Marc Fortin. Our president showed superior composure to win the event.

O-45 was an all English affair with World champion (o-55) Martyn Langston defeating Englishman Andy Stenson to claim the tittle.

Racketlon is the sport that combines in a single match table tennis, badminton, squash and tennis.
